Update Your Google My Business Profile Regularly

Getting your profile in front of local customers requires more than just filling out details once. Personally, I once neglected frequent updates, leading to a sudden drop in visibility. To fix that, schedule weekly checks—add new photos, update services, and post timely offers. This keeps your listing fresh in Google’s eyes and signals activity to potential customers. Build Consistent Local Citations

Listings on directories like Yelp, Bing Places, and local Ohio platforms boost your map rankings. I once fixed citation inconsistencies across multiple sites for a Columbus shop, which immediately improved their visibility. To do this efficiently, audit all existing citations with tools like citation fix guides and correct discrepancies in name, address, and phone number. Consistency here signals loyalty to Google and local directories, fast-tracking your rank gains.

Keep Your SEO Strategy Fresh with the Right Tools

Maintaining your local SEO momentum in Columbus requires more than just sporadic updates; it demands consistency, precision, and the right set of tools. I personally rely on a combination of analytics platforms and citation management software to ensure my efforts stay on track. For example, Moz Local has been invaluable in maintaining citation accuracy across Ohio directories, preventing discrepancies that can hurt rankings. It automates the process of updating NAP information, ensuring consistency across all platforms, which Google values immensely. Additionally, local SEO checklists recommend regular audits using tools like Whitespark’s Citation Finder to identify and fix outdated or inconsistent citations before they become ranking monsters.

Why Invest in Monitoring and Analytics?

Tracking your progress with Google Analytics and Google Search Console provides actionable insights about what’s working and what’s not. Personally, I set up custom dashboards tracking local pack rankings, user engagement, and call conversions. This way, I can quickly identify dips and implement rapid improvements, such as updating photos or optimizing reviews. As Google’s algorithms evolve—focusing more on user intent—being data-driven helps you adapt swiftly. For instance, recent updates emphasize the importance of semantic search; tools like SEMrush’s Position Tracking help monitor keyword variations aligned with natural language queries, keeping your strategy ahead of the curve (source).
